Communication and Emergency Preparedness

In any organization, communication plays a vital role in ensuring safety and security. This is especially true when it comes to emergency preparedness. Effective communication systems are essential for disseminating information quickly and efficiently during emergencies. Here are some key points to discuss:.

  1. Importance of Communication Systems in Ensuring Safety:

Communication systems such as emergency notification systems, two-way radios, and public address systems are crucial for alerting employees and guests about potential hazards or emergencies. These systems help in coordinating a timely response and ensuring that everyone is informed about the situation. In addition to these systems, the integration of modern technologies like mobile alerts and apps can further enhance communication capabilities, reaching individuals even when they are not on-site.

  1. Emergency Response Planning and Training:

Developing a comprehensive emergency response plan is essential for any organization. This plan should outline procedures for different types of emergencies, assign responsibilities, and establish communication protocols. Regular training sessions and drills help ensure that employees are prepared to respond effectively during an emergency. Moreover, conducting scenario-based training exercises can simulate real-life emergency situations, allowing staff to practice their response strategies and identify areas for improvement.

  1. Guest Communication and Safety Measures:

When it comes to guest safety, clear communication is key. Hotels, resorts, and other hospitality businesses should provide guests with information about emergency procedures, evacuation routes, and safety measures. It’s also important to have systems in place to communicate with guests during an emergency and provide assistance as needed. Implementing multilingual communication strategies can ensure that all guests, regardless of their language proficiency, receive critical safety information.

  1. Utilizing Technology for Enhanced Communication:

Advancements in technology have revolutionized communication in emergency situations. Integrating automated messaging systems, GPS tracking for personnel, and real-time monitoring tools can significantly improve response times and coordination efforts. Additionally, leveraging social media platforms and digital signage can help reach a wider audience and provide real-time updates during crises.

Effective communication and emergency preparedness go hand in hand in ensuring the safety and well-being of employees, guests, and the overall organization. By continuously evaluating and enhancing communication systems and emergency protocols, organizations can better mitigate risks and respond efficiently to unforeseen events.

Advanced Security Technologies

Security is a top priority for businesses, especially in the hospitality industry. Hotels are constantly looking for innovative ways to enhance the safety and security of their guests and staff. This has led to the development and implementation of advanced security technologies that go beyond traditional security measures.

Panic Button Technology for Hotel Staff:

One of the latest advancements in hotel security is the implementation of panic button technology for hotel staff. These panic buttons are designed to provide hotel employees with a quick and discreet way to call for help in case of an emergency. By simply pressing a button, staff members can alert security personnel to their exact location, allowing for a rapid response to any potential threats.

Data Protection and Fraud Prevention:

With the increasing use of technology in the hospitality industry, data protection and fraud prevention have become major concerns for hotels. Advanced security technologies, such as encryption software and secure payment systems, are being implemented to safeguard guest information and prevent fraudulent activities. Hotels are also investing in training programs to educate staff on best practices for data security.

Innovative Security Systems for Hotels:

Innovative security systems, such as biometric scanners, facial recognition technology, and smart surveillance cameras, are being deployed in hotels to enhance security measures. These systems not only help in preventing unauthorized access to restricted areas but also aid in monitoring guest activity to ensure a safe and secure environment. By leveraging these cutting-edge technologies, hotels can stay ahead of potential security threats and provide guests with peace of mind during their stay.

Cybersecurity Measures:

In addition to physical security enhancements, hotels are increasingly focusing on cybersecurity measures to protect their digital assets. With the rise of cyber threats targeting the hospitality industry, hotels are implementing robust cybersecurity protocols, conducting regular vulnerability assessments, and investing in cybersecurity training for their IT staff.

Integration of AI and Machine Learning:

The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ning algorithms is revolutionizing security in hotels. These technologies enable predictive analytics for identifying potential security risks, enhancing monitoring capabilities, and automating threat detection processes. By harnessing the power of AI and machine learning, hotels can proactively address security vulnerabilities and respond swiftly to emerging threats.
